Chocolate Pretzel Bites Recipe
A simple treat that can be made in a matter of minutes! Feel free to substitute the Hershey's Hug with a chocolate kiss, a Rolo candy, or anything else that will get a little soft in the oven.

- 10 ounces mini twist pretzels 1 bag
- 11 ounces Hershey's Hugs candy (there are about 70 per bag)
- M & M's candies
Preheat oven to 300 degrees F.
Line a cookie sheet (15x10x5" baking pan) with aluminum foil.
Place the pretzels in a single layer on the baking sheet. Place an unwrapped Hershey's Hug candy on top of each pretzel. Put the cookie sheet in the oven for 3-4 minutes, until the Hug starts to get soft. You don't want it to be completely melted, but just soft enough that you can press a candy into it.
Remove the cookie sheet from the oven and place 1-2 M & M candies on each pretzel, gently pressing down to help spread the Hug out across the entire pretzel.
Place cookie sheet in the fridge so that the bites can set up quickly. Once completely cooled, bag up the bites in cellophane bags and tie a cute bow on them for the perfect neighbor gift!
